I thought you'd appreciate that one Bull. Lewis kept coming forward without throwing a jab. He was prime for a counter right. But instead the Rock fires off 4 jabs forcing Lewis back and then lands the bomb. Sweet shot.

Foreman is like most fight fans. He just loves seeing a good fight and will root for the guy who shows the most "heart". Unlike his cohort Larry Merchant, you can hear him changing who he is pulling for in the middle of the fight based on who is showing the most heart. I'm a big fan of Big George!
